Phylogenetic relationship of Neopestalotiopsis, based on concatenated sequences of ITS, tub 2 and tef 1 sequence data. Branch support values are indicated above the nodes as ML bootstrap supports (≥ 95 %) and BI posterior probabilities (≥ 0.90). The tree is rooted to Pestalotiopsis diversiseta (MFLUCC 12-0287) and Pestalotiopsis colombiensis (CBS 118553). Novel species are in red and “ T ” indicates the type specimen. Phylogenetic relationship of Pseudopestalotiopsis, based on concatenated sequences of ITS, tub 2 and tef 1 sequence data. Branch support values are indicated above the nodes as ML bootstrap supports (≥ 95 %) and BI posterior probabilities (≥ 0.90). The tree is rooted to Pestalotiopsis trachycarpicola (OP 068). Novel species are in red and “ T ” indicates the type specimen. Some branches are shortened according to the indicated multipliers to fit the page size and these are indicated by the symbol (//).
